I'm a member of one near my home. I love that it's right by my house and that I can go in whenever I want. As for the rate you'll pay around $30 a month and that varies from gym to gym. Mine has really nice equipment. It's not nearly as big as 24 hour fitness or Planet Fitness type places but I actually like the smaller feeling. I generally do my workouts in the evening after 9 pm and there's hardly anyone in there. Works great for me.0
